How to: Add a Validation Rule to a Web Performance Test
This topic applies to:
Visual Studio Ultimate |
Visual Studio Premium |
Visual Studio Professional |
Visual Studio Express |
---|---|---|---|
Validation rules help verify that a Web application is working correctly by validating the existence of text, tags, or attributes on the page returned by a Web request. Validation rules can also verify the amount of time it takes a request to finish, and the existence of form fields and their values. For more information, see Using Validation and Extraction Rules in Web Performance Tests.
You add validation rules to Web performance tests in the Web Performance Test Editor. For more information about how to edit a Web performance test, see Customizing Web Performance Test Recordings Using Web Performance Test Editor.
Procedure
To add a validation rule to a Web performance test
Open a Web performance test.
For more information about how to create a Web performance test, see Creating and Editing Web Performance Tests.
In the Web Performance Test Editor, select the request to which you want to add a validation rule.
Right-click the request and select Add Validation Rule.
The Add Validation Rule dialog box is displayed.
In the Add Validation Rule dialog box, select a rule to configure, for example select Find Text. Find Text is a validation rule that looks for a specific string in the HTTP response to your request. For information about other predefined validation rules, see Using Validation and Extraction Rules in Web Performance Tests.
For the Find Text property, type a string that you expect to appear in the response body when the test runs.
Set the Pass If Text Found property to True.
Click OK to close the Add Validation Rule dialog box.
On the File menu click Save to save the Web performance test.
In the Web Performance Test Editor, click Run to start your Web performance test.
The Web Performance Test Results Viewer is displayed.
In the top pane of the Web Performance Test Results Viewer, click the request to which you added the validation rule.
In the bottom pane of the Web Performance Test Results Viewer, click the Details tab.
The Validation and Extraction Rules grid is displayed with an entry for the validation rule you just added. Verify that the validation rule worked as expected.
See Also
Tasks
How to: Create a Custom Validation Rule for a Web Performance Test
Walkthrough: Adding Validation and Extraction Rules to a Web Performance Test
How to: Edit an Existing Web Performance Test Using the Web Performance Test Editor
How to: Create a Test-level Validation Rule for a Web Performance Test
Concepts
Using Validation and Extraction Rules in Web Performance Tests